先在 word vba里点工具,然后点references(可能是引用吧 我用的是英文版) alt+r
添加microsoft excel object 140 library
然后你创建个sub
dim exApp as excelapplication
然后用open打开你要编辑的excel
dim ws as excelworksheet
set ws=你打开的worksheet
然后通过excelapplication 对ws进行 *** 作
你要的表格宽度可以用 columns()width得到 厘米的话就除以10 默认好像是毫米 记不太清了
选中并复制Word文档中需要复制的表格数据。
选中Excel表格中欲放置Word表格数据的左上角单元格。
单击''开始''标签,接着单击''剪贴板''选项组中的''粘贴''选项,选择''选择性粘贴''命令,打开''选择性粘贴''对话框。
在''方式''列表框中选择''文本''选项,单击''确定''按钮即可将Word文档中的表格数据粘贴到Excel表格的相应位置。
对于从没使用过Excel宏功能的话,一般要先进行添加“宏”选项,具体路径就是点击左上角的微软图标,依次选择:“Excel选项”-“常用”,勾选“功能区显示开发工具选项卡”,然后就可以看到在Excel选项卡中就多了一个“开发工具”的选项。
2
在Excel选项卡上选择“开发工具”,开始宏的录制,选中B3单元格的文字百度网页,点击选择“录制宏”。
3
这时,会d出一个“录制新宏”的对话框,我们想要将百度网页进行加粗和变红的 *** 作,因此,将宏的名称命名为“加粗变红”,同时设定快捷键便于快速调用,小编建议大家使用大写字母的快捷键,最后点击“确定”按钮开始录制。
4
按照我们录制宏的目的,选择“开始”选项卡,对于百度网页进行加粗和变红的 *** 作。
5
完成以后切换到“开发工具”选项卡,点击“停止录制”按钮。这样,命名为“加粗变红”的宏就录制好了。
END
调用宏
宏录制好以后,就可以调用了,选中百度经验,使用刚才设定的宏快捷键Ctrl+Shift+Q,就会看到实现了加粗变红的 *** 作,这就是快速调用宏的方法。
还可以通过点击“开发工具”选项卡上的“宏”来实现,首先选中百度百科单元格,再点击“宏”按钮。
3
这样就调出来“宏”窗口,选中加粗变红的宏,选择“执行”按钮,同样可以调用宏。
WORD可以插入EXCEL表格
方法:
1在"常用"工具栏上(也就是有打印机符号的那个工具栏),有个名叫"插入EXCEL工作表"的符号(可以将鼠标停留在符号上,系统会自动给出那个符号的名字),点击一下,然后选好行列,就会生成在EXCEL表
2表内编辑同EXCEL表,编辑完后,点击该表外随意地方,表格便做好了
3若要修改,只要重新双击该表即可
4若要插入已有的EXCEL文件,只要在WORD里新建一个空表,在编辑状态,复制粘贴就可以了
另外,表的大小也可以能过拉动表外的虚框进行调整,注意,拉动的时候,一定要对好虚框上的小黑点,若对好,光标会变成箭头形状
PS
我用的是WORD2003
以上就是关于word vba如何通过表格名称获取表格,然后获取表格的信息,比如厘米表示的表格的宽度。全部的内容,包括:word vba如何通过表格名称获取表格,然后获取表格的信息,比如厘米表示的表格的宽度。、请给我一段excel宏解决 excel提取多个word数据,这些word表格内容相似、如何在WORD中用宏录制调用EXCEL的.XLS文件等相关内容解答,如果想了解更多相关内容,可以关注我们,你们的支持是我们更新的动力!
欢迎分享,转载请注明来源:内存溢出
评论列表(0条)